Abstract :
Structuring content has a positive effect on students´ metacognitive skills. Our work in designing content is to approach the use of gaze tracking techniques in adaptive learning strategy that implicates structuring a learning content that will insure the adaptability in real time, taking into account the profile of each learner in the learning process. We present in this paper a learning content pattern with a dynamic structure, the modelling process consist on proposing the notion of learning component (Lc), a further atomic structure of learning object for more flexibility to reusability, searching, and storing. The learning components can be managed in many educational and personalized combinations to form a collection (Ct). Combining collections in turn provide a structural learning content pattern. We applied this approach in the course model where the collections are linked hierarchically to form a course, chapters, units, pedagogical concepts and pedagogical activities.
